Getting to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ol
How do I get to Amsterdam Airport from the city center?
Reaching Schiphol from Amsterdam's city center is remarkably easy. The most popular options include:
- Train: The direct train from Amsterdam Centraal Station takes approximately 15 minutes and runs frequently. This is often the quickest and most convenient method.
- Bus: Several bus lines connect Schiphol to various parts of Amsterdam and surrounding areas. Check the Connexxion website for schedules and routes.
- Taxi: Taxis are readily available but are generally more expensive than the train or bus. Metered fares apply.
- Car: Driving your own car allows for flexibility but parking at Schiphol can be costly. Pre-booking is recommended.
Navigating Amsterdam Airport
What are the different terminals at Schiphol Airport?
Schiphol Airport primarily operates from a single, large terminal building. While there are different piers (gates) and sections, the layout is generally intuitive and well-signposted. You won't encounter the complexity of navigating between separate terminals like at some larger airports.

Amsterdam Airport Security and Check-in
How early should I arrive at Schiphol Airport for my flight?
It's recommended to arrive at Schiphol Airport at least two hours before your scheduled departure time for short-haul flights and three hours for long-haul flights. This allows ample time for check-in, security screening, and reaching your gate.
What are the security regulations at Schiphol?
Schiphol follows standard European Union aviation security regulations. Familiarize yourself with the permitted and prohibited items before packing. Liquids must be in containers of 100ml or less, and all liquids should be placed in a single, clear, resealable plastic bag.
Things to do at Amsterdam Airport
What are some things I can do at the airport if I have a long layover?
Schiphol offers a surprising array of activities beyond shopping and dining:
- Visit the Rijksmuseum Schiphol: A branch of the renowned Rijksmuseum, displaying a selection of Dutch Masters.
- Relax at the airport's relaxation areas: Several quiet zones allow you to escape the bustle of the airport.
- Explore the airport's extensive art collection: Numerous artworks are scattered throughout the terminal.
- Visit the Schiphol Airport Library: For the bookworms among us, there's even a library, perfect for a quiet moment.
Parking at Schiphol
Where can I park at Schiphol Airport?
Schiphol provides various parking options, from short-stay parking directly outside the terminal to long-stay parking further away with shuttle bus services. Pre-booking is advisable, especially during peak season, to secure the best rates and your preferred parking spot.
